Leadership Review Briefing — Reseller Programme

The Vantrell Partner Network added 14 resellers this quarter, concentrated in the Kelmark and Osterby regions. Margin per reseller sale averages 22%, below the 28% target. Onboarding costs ran over budget by roughly 9%, driven by training for the new Ardex product line. Finance should note that rebate accruals have doubled since Q2 and will hit the P&L next cycle. Recommendation: tighten tier thresholds before renewal season. The following note outlines where we intend to take the programme next.

internal memo for tageg-tafop: The western region missed its Soreth quota by 6.8 percent last quarter. Fenvanax Freight plans to lower the Julix list price by 53.5 percent in November. The board signed off on a budget of $287.6 million for Project Eliath. The renewal with Novvanix Holdings closes at $241.6 million a year, 35.4 percent below the last contract.

The Kerbstone occupancy feed reports parking-garage fill levels from sensor gateways every thirty seconds. Future maintainers should know the feed tolerates up to two missed intervals before marking a garage stale; anything longer triggers the reconciliation job. Do not adjust the staleness window without coordinating with the Wexbury operations group. Schema definitions, sensor quirks, and historical incident notes are collected on the internal page here.

runbook for tagug-hafog: https://jira.lumiclabs.internal/projects/pages/pages/9773c0d8

## Support

The StockMender reconciliation job runs nightly at 02:00 and must finish before the 05:00 ledger freeze. If it fails, do not re-run manually without checking the lock table first; duplicate runs corrupt variance reports. Logs live under the Harbinger dashboard, job family `stockmender-recon`. Known flaky step: warehouse delta fetch, safe to retry once. For release blockers or anything affecting the freeze window, contact the inventory platform team directly.

alerts address for kafof-bagag: kasael@olvarqdyn.corp